Minn. Stat. § 147.039

CANCELLATION OF LICENSE FOR NONRENEWAL.

Showing this section's text as in effect on January 1, 2008 (in force January 1, 2008 – January 1, 2020). View current text →

The Board of Medical Practice shall not renew, reissue, reinstate, or restore a license that has lapsed on or after January 1, 1989, and has not been renewed within two annual license renewal cycles starting July 1, 1991. A licensee whose license is canceled for nonrenewal must obtain a new license by applying for licensure and fulfilling all requirements then in existence for an initial license to practice medicine in Minnesota.
